Meta continues its AI innovation through strategic investment in hardware infrastructure, crucial for advancing AI technologies. The company recently unveiled details on two iterations of its 24,576-GPU data center scale cluster, which is instrumental in driving next-generation AI models, including the development of Llama 3.

ScaleFlux has launched the SFX 5016, its latest enterprise SSD controller. The SFX 5016 is engineered to tackle the IT industry’s challenges in environmental sustainability while improving data center efficiency and managing the complexities of AI workloads.

Veeam Software has introduced Veeam Data Cloud, a cloud backup and recovery solution built on Microsoft Azure. The platform combines the reliability of Veeam’s backup technology with the accessibility and convenience of a cloud service.
